Cystic fibrosis (CF) is a genetic autosomal recessive disorder, commonly associated with European populations, with insufficient awareness in African populations. Whole-gene CFTR sequencing is effective for identifying diverse CFTR variants, facilitating accurate CF carrier screening in African populations. The proposed method uses long-read Oxford Nanopore Technologies to sequence the entire CFTR gene. This involves amplifying ~25Kb fragments of the CFTR gene using specially designed long-range PCR primer pairs, followed by barcoded library preparation and sequencing with ONT's R10.4 flow cells and the Mk1C device. This approach is especially advantageous for genetic laboratories with limited resources, due to its cost-effectiveness and relative ease of implementation.
